This study aims to analyze the wage system and practice in Indonesia from the perspective of Maqashid al-Shariah. The indicators can be seen from several applicable policies, whether they have brought benefits to the workers/laborers or not. This can be answered with an in-depth study and study seen from several aspects, including; list of decent living needs (KHL), specialization and division of labor as the basis for setting wages, wage transparency, and human resource development within companies in Indonesia. As for the methods and techniques of analysis using the content of data analysis carried out qualitatively by making interpretations of policies, rules, and empirical data obtained, then concluded as answers to research problems. Findings in the field reveal that from systems and policies, as well as practices, some companies are still unable to provide decent wages to workers/laborers or even do not meet decent living standards (KHL) in Indonesia. In addition, there are policies and regulations that come from the government or companies that are not in line due to internal factors of the company itself. This research is here to try to provide an affirmative solution by integrating the indicators of the benefit of the Maqashid al-Shariah on improving the policy and wage system in Indonesia
